Yesterday I decided to get my mind off of whats going on and try something new, so I made Fire Weed jam... It tasted so good! Me and mom had some on our toast this morning... Definitely making more and canning it! I tried sweetening it with stevia and it tasted good but am going to try honey next time. Also, Salmonberry's are in full swing so going to pick some of them and start putting them in the freezer, make jam, and maybe try some type of sauce with them. Next week blueberries are going to get ripe and also high bush cranberries! Going to have lots of fun trying new things this year!

We started growing them for locals but we now have them in 8 restaurants! I just posted pictures of the peas and sunflowers but we having 7 different plants growing... Peas, sunflower, pak Choi, Brussels sprouts, radish, basic salad mix, and spicy salad mix.
